Waiting is one of the hardest things God asks us to do. We want answers now, doors open now, breakthrough now. But Scripture teaches that waiting is not wasted—it’s one of God’s most powerful tools to shape us, strengthen us, and align us with His perfect timing. Let’s walk through ten passages that show why God calls us into seasons of waiting.
1. Waiting Renews Strength
Isaiah 40:31 (NKJV):
“But those who wait on the Lord shall renew their strength; they shall mount up with wings like eagles, they shall run and not be weary, they shall walk and not faint.”
2. Waiting Teaches Us God’s Timing
Habakkuk 2:3 (NKJV):
“For the vision is yet for an appointed time; but at the end it will speak, and it will not lie. Though it tarries, wait for it; because it will surely come, it will not tarry.”
3. Waiting Builds Endurance in Trials
Romans 5:3–4 (NKJV):
“And not only that, but we also glory in tribulations, knowing that tribulation produces perseverance; and perseverance, character; and character, hope.”
4. Waiting Is Part of God’s Goodness
Lamentations 3:25–26 (NKJV):
“The Lord is good to those who wait for Him, to the soul who seeks Him. It is good that one should hope and wait quietly for the salvation of the Lord.”
5. Waiting Keeps Us from Running Ahead of God
Psalm 27:14 (NKJV):
“Wait on the Lord; be of good courage, and He shall strengthen your heart; wait, I say, on the Lord!”
6. Waiting Prepares Us to Receive the Promise
Hebrews 6:12 (NKJV):
“That you do not become sluggish, but imitate those who through faith and patience inherit the promises.”
7. Waiting Shows God Is Working All Things for Good
Romans 8:28 (NKJV):
“And we know that all things work together for good to those who love God, to those who are the called according to His purpose.”
8. Waiting Protects Us from the Wrong Door
Psalm 37:7 (NKJV):
“Rest in the Lord, and wait patiently for Him; do not fret because of him who prospers in his way, because of the man who brings wicked schemes to pass.”
9. Waiting Produces Blessing in Due Season
Galatians 6:9 (NKJV):
“And let us not grow weary while doing good, for in due season we shall reap if we do not lose heart.”
10. Waiting Prepares Us for Christ’s Return
Titus 2:13 (NKJV):
“Looking for the blessed hope and glorious appearing of our great God and Savior Jesus Christ.”
Beloved, if you are in a season of waiting, remember this: waiting is not wasted. God is renewing your strength, building your character, protecting you from wrong doors, and aligning you with His perfect timing. The waiting is a setup for the promise. Be of good courage, and wait on the Lord!
